You can record from a connected VCR or
similar device. To connect a VCR or similar
device, see “Connecting a VCR or Similar
Device” on
page 27.

1

Press HDD or DVD.

If you select DVD, insert a recordable
DVD (see “1. Inserting a Disc” on
page 30)
.

2

Press INPUT to select an input source
according to the connection you
made.

The front panel display changes as
follows:

3

Select the desired audio signal when
recording a Dual Mono program.

Set “External Audio” to “Dual Mono”
and “Dual Mono Recording” to “L” or
“R” in the “Audio In” setup (page 101).

4

Press REC MODE repeatedly to select
the recording mode.

For details about the recording mode,
see page 121.

5

Insert the source tape into the
connected equipment and set to
playback pause.

6

Press z REC.

This recorder starts recording.

7

Press the pause (or play) button on
the connected equipment to cancel
the playback pause status.

The connected equipment starts
playback and the playback image is
recorded by this recorder.
To stop recording, press x REC STOP
on this recorder.

Notes

• When recording a video game image, the screen

may not be clear.

• Any program that contains a Copy-Never copy

guard signal cannot be recorded.
